Casting Types & Materials We Machine
The casting route decides surface quality, tolerance and cost; the material decides service life. The table below shows the combinations we supply most, machined to final dimension in-house.
Non-ferrous casting focus: brass, bronze and gunmetal castings machined for valve, electrical and marine applications.
| Casting type | Materials | Typical parts |
|---|---|---|
| Sand casting | Brass, bronze, gunmetal, aluminum | Valve bodies, marine hardware, line fittings |
| Investment / lost wax casting (in our scope) | Stainless steel, alloy steel, brass | Precision fittings, complex thin-wall parts |
| Shell-moulded casting | Alloy steels, non-ferrous alloys - brass, gunmetal, bronze and aluminium bronze | Railway and industrial components |

Why Choose Machined Castings
Castings deliver complex geometry economically; machining delivers the precision castings cannot. Together they suit components where shape complexity and exact fitment must coexist.
Complex geometry
Internal passages and contours impossible from bar stock
Material economy
Near-net shapes cut material waste and cost at volume
Machined precision
Critical faces, bores and threads finished to tight tolerance
Material range
Brass, bronze, gunmetal, aluminum, stainless and alloy steels
Proven reliability
Corrosion-resistant castings for safety-critical service

A machined casting is a cast component – sand, investment or shell-moulded – that is then CNC machined so critical faces, bores and threads meet exact dimensional tolerances the casting process alone cannot achieve.
